As a key member of the Office of the Chief Psychiatric Officer ("OCPO") team, the Project Manager of Performance & Implementation will ensure the execution of key activities to drive forward behavioral health clinical performance and strategy for CVS Health. The Project Manager of Performance & Implementation will support senior OCPO leaders in the execution of their portfolio, with responsibilities for project management, priority setting, and reporting processes.

Responsibilities will include:
  • Supporting interdisciplinary strategic development and implementation of high priority programs including workstreams related to service performance, customer satisfaction, clinical operations, quality& safety, network development, payer contracting, business operations, and technology.
  • Work with Enterprise OCPO leadership to track key performance indicators and the processes to communicate progress towards goals
  • Ensuring milestones are properly defined and achieved for a variety of work streams.
  • Monitor progress on portfolio priorities, proactively identify and solve execution issues, and maximize the speed and quality of execution for the OCPO portfolio
  • Drive productivity and quality improvements through process streamlining and automation to achieve best in class service and lowest cost to serve
  • Keep senior leadership informed of key performance insights and critical issues on an ongoing basis including preparing and presenting reports detailing the status of specific initiatives to inform decision-making processes
  • Facilitating senior executive communications to secure alignment on clinical strategy.
  • Support and/or lead special projects and initiatives as needed
  • Provide leadership team with recommendations to improve performance and execution across the organization
Required Qualifications
  • 5+ years of work experience in healthcare strategy and operations
  • Ability to lead in a highly matrixed organization
  • Exemplary focus on delivery and execution
  • Highly organized, detail oriented, proficient analytical ability, with effective listening and presentation skills and ability to manage sophisticated projects
  • Proven experience as a leader who clearly communicates with and engages leaders, clinical community, and team members in establishing a culture of openness, trust, and continual improvement
Preferred Qualifications
  • Experience with Behavioral Health programs, outcomes, network contracting, and strategy
  • Working knowledge of payor, provider, and product segments of the healthcare and pharmacy industry
  • Demonstrated ability developing analysis, presentations, and supporting material to successfully implement strategy or change management initiatives
  • Experience with Utilization Management Programs

The typical pay range for this role is:$54,300.00 - $145,860.00This pay range represents the base hourly rate or base annual full-time salary for all positions in the job grade within which this position falls. The actual base salary offer will depend on a variety of factors including experience, education, geography and other relevant factors. This position is eligible for a CVS Health bonus, commission or short-term incentive program in addition to the base pay range listed above.

In addition to your compensation, enjoy the rewards of an organization that puts our heart into caring for our colleagues and our communities. The Company offers a full range of medical, dental, and vision benefits. Eligible employees may enroll in the Company's 401(k) retirement savings plan, and an Employee Stock Purchase Plan is also available for eligible employees. The Company provides a fully-paid term life insurance plan to eligible employees, and short-term and long term disability benefits. CVS Health also offers numerous well-being programs, education assistance, free development courses, a CVS store discount, and discount programs with participating partners. As for time off, Company employees enjoy Paid Time Off ("PTO") or vacation pay, as well as paid holidays throughout the calendar year. Number of paid holidays, sick time and other time off are provided consistent with relevant state law and Company policies.
